Call for nominations: 2025 PSB Honors Awards

Who’ s moving the powersports industry forward? PSB wants to know. Nominations are now open for the 2025 Powersports Business Honors Awards, spotlighting individuals and dealerships that are raising the bar across the industry. The categories for peer- or self-nominations include:
• 40 Under 40
• Women With Spark
• Best in Class Dealerships
All nominations are due by Sept. 26, 2025. Winners will be celebrated at the 2026 Accelerate Conference in Orlando, Florida, Jan. 18 – 20.

BEST IN CLASS The Best in Class Dealership Awards highlight dealerships that excel in key areas, including sales performance, finance and insurance( F & I), marketing, service operations, and customer engagement.
PAST HONOREES INCLUDE:
• Brinson Powersports( Corsicana, TX) – Best in Class for Side-by-Side Accessory Sales: boosted accessory sales by showcasing $ 60K + floor packages and launching a“ Good-Better-Best” strategy, achieving ~ 17 % of total sales on accessories
• Onyx Moto( San Diego, CA) – Best in Class Pre-Owned Unit Sales: drove a
42 % increase in gross profit by leveraging data-driven inventory selection and tighter purchasing practices
• Sound Harley-Davidson( Marysville, WA) – Best in Class for both Employee Satisfaction and New Unit Sales: prioritized employee incentives and community engagement, turning into a strong new-ownership performer in their district
• Redline Powersports Group( Myrtle Beach, SC) – Best in Class F & I: personalized financing solutions and expert staff boosted customer satisfaction and profit metrics
